Running lifestyle brand Tracksmith has announced the launch of 'No Days Off,' a performance-focused running apparel collection designed specifically for handling the frigid winter weather.
The new collection consists of a range of ultra-warm layering options including the NDO Jacket, a wind and water-resistant softshell featuring a merino wool construction, and the NDO Tights, a pair of athletic leggings made using a heat-retaining double-layered fabric.
Moreover, the collection features a unique collaboration between Tracksmith and Lusso called the NDO Pelli Slip-On, a sneaker designed specifically for cold weather running. The collaborative running shoe features a waffle knit upper construction, breathable memory foam, and an extra-warm shearling lining.
The entire No Days Off collection is currently available for purchase on Tracksmith's website.
